Understanding Emergency Locksmith Services
Emergency locksmith services come in handy when you’re locked out of your place or have trouble with your locks. These pros are available 24/7 to help you out, no matter the time of day or night.
Signs You Need Emergency Locksmith Services
You might need an emergency locksmith if you’ve lost your keys, had a break-in, or your lock is acting up. And if it’s an odd hour and you’re locked out, these experts can save the day. Reasons to Call an Emergency Locksmith
Calling an emergency locksmith isn’t just about getting back inside. It’s also about keeping you and your place safe. Trying to break in can damage your locks or doors, and after a break-in, it’s important to replace or rekey the locks right away.
Choosing the Right Emergency Locksmith
When you need emergency locksmith services, go for a certified pro with a good reputation. Pick someone who’s available 24/7, shows up fast, and has the right tools to tackle any lock problem. Make sure they’re licensed, bonded, and insured, too.
How to Avoid Emergency Locksmith Situations
While emergency locksmith services are a lifesaver, you can prevent some lock problems. Keep spare keys in safe spots, maintain your locks and security systems, and think about upgrading to better locks to lower the chance of an emergency.
